在数字化时代,虚拟门店作为一种新型的商业模式,已经成为众多企业拓展市场、提升服务的重要手段。然而,随着网络技术的不断发展,虚拟门店面临着信息安全与隐私保护的巨大挑战。如何守护虚拟门店中的信息安全与隐私防线,成为了一个亟待解决的问题。本文将揭秘一系列实用防护秘籍,帮助您筑牢虚拟门店的安全防线。
一、加强网络安全建设
- 部署防火墙和入侵检测系统:防火墙可以有效阻止未经授权的访问,入侵检测系统则可以实时监控网络流量,发现并阻止恶意攻击。
# 示例:使用Python编写一个简单的防火墙规则
def firewall_rule(source_ip, destination_ip, action):
if action == "allow":
if source_ip == "192.168.1.1" and destination_ip == "192.168.1.2":
return True
else:
return False
elif action == "block":
if source_ip == "192.168.1.1" and destination_ip == "192.168.1.2":
return False
else:
return True
else:
return None
- 定期更新系统和软件:及时更新操作系统和应用程序,修补安全漏洞,降低被攻击的风险。
二、强化数据加密措施
- 使用SSL/TLS协议:在虚拟门店的网站和应用程序中,使用SSL/TLS协议对数据进行加密传输,确保用户数据的安全。
# 示例:使用Python实现SSL/TLS加密通信
import ssl
import socket
context = ssl.create_default_context(ssl.Purpose.SERVER_AUTH)
with socket.create_connection(('www.example.com', 443)) as sock:
with context.wrap_socket(sock, server_hostname='www.example.com') as ssock:
print(ssock.recv(1024))
- 加密存储敏感数据:对用户个人信息、交易记录等敏感数据进行加密存储,防止数据泄露。
三、加强用户身份验证
- 多因素认证:在用户登录、支付等关键操作中,采用多因素认证,提高账户安全性。
# 示例:使用Python实现多因素认证
import random
def generate_otp():
return random.randint(100000, 999999)
def verify_otp(otp_sent, otp_received):
return otp_sent == otp_received
otp_sent = generate_otp()
print("OTP sent:", otp_sent)
otp_received = int(input("Enter OTP: "))
if verify_otp(otp_sent, otp_received):
print("Authentication successful")
else:
print("Authentication failed")
- 限制登录尝试次数:设置登录尝试次数限制,防止暴力破解。
四、建立应急预案
制定应急预案:针对可能发生的信息安全事件,制定相应的应急预案,确保在发生安全事件时能够迅速响应。
定期进行安全演练:定期组织安全演练,提高员工的安全意识和应对能力。
总之,守护虚拟门店中的信息安全与隐私防线,需要我们从多个方面入手,综合运用各种防护措施。通过加强网络安全建设、强化数据加密措施、加强用户身份验证和建立应急预案,我们可以为虚拟门店构建一道坚实的防线,确保用户数据的安全。
